Certainty Equivalent Approach
A method to evaluate risk where uncertain future cash flows are converted into certain cash flows under the assumption of risk neutrality.
Risk-Free Rate
The interest rate excluding all risk premiums. The risk-free rate consists of the pure rate and an inflation adjustment. It is approximated by the three-month treasury bill rate. Written as kRF.
Real Option
The value of additional decision-making opportunities available to an investor or company once an initial investment has been made.
